Think of customer retention as your business's loyalty scorecard. It's the percentage of customers who stick with your brand over time, making repeat purchases and contributing to your sustainable growth. Research shows that retaining existing customers costs 5 to 25 times less than acquiring new ones.
Want to measure your customer retention success? You need to calculate your customer retention rate (CRR). This essential metric helps you:
- Track customer loyalty trends
- Identify areas for improvement
- Make data-driven decisions
- Predict future revenue potential
- Evaluate the effectiveness of your retention strategies
In this guide, you'll learn a straightforward 3-step process to calculate your customer retention rate. You'll discover how to gather the right data, apply the formula correctly, and interpret your results to strengthen your customer relationships.
Step 1 : Understand the Customer Retention Rate Formula
The customer retention rate formula is your compass for measuring customer loyalty. Let's break down this essential metric into its core components:
The Formula :
[(E - N) ÷ S] × 100
Component Breakdown :
- E (End Customers): Total number of customers at the end of your measurement period
- N (New Customers): Number of new customers acquired during the period
- S (Start Customers): Number of customers at the beginning of the period
This formula reveals the percentage of original customers you've retained, excluding any new acquisitions during the period. Each component plays a vital role in painting an accurate picture of your customer retention.
Why Each Component Matters :
End Customers (E) Your total customer count at the period's end represents both retained and new customers. This number helps you track your overall customer base growth or decline.
New Customers (N) Subtracting new customers ensures you're measuring true retention. Including new customers would artificially inflate your retention rate and mask potential issues with keeping existing customers.
Start Customers (S) Your starting customer base serves as the benchmark for measuring retention success. This number represents the maximum possible customers you could retain during the period.
Real-World Application :
Let's say your business :
- Started with 1,000 customers (S)
- Ended with 900 customers (E)
- Gained 100 new customers (N)
Plugging these numbers into the formula:
[(900 - 100) ÷ 1,000] × 100 = 80%
This 80% retention rate means you kept 800 of your original 1,000 customers. The calculation removes the influence of the 100 new customers, giving you a clear view of your retention performance.
Measurement Period Considerations :
Different businesses track retention rates across varying timeframes:
- Monthly : Ideal for subscription-based services
- Quarterly : Common in B2B sectors
- Annually : Suitable for businesses with longer purchase cycles
Choose a timeframe that aligns with your business model and customer behavior patterns to get the most meaningful insights
Step 2 : Gather the Required Data
Accurate customer retention rate calculations depend on reliable data collection. Let's break down the essential data points you need and how to gather them effectively.
Key Data Points Required :
- Starting Customer Count (S) : Total number of active customers at the beginning of your measurement period
- Ending Customer Count (E) : Total number of active customers at the end of your measurement period
- New Customer Count (N) : Number of new customers acquired during the measurement period
Best Practices for Data Collection :
- Define Your Active Customer Status
- Set clear criteria for what constitutes an "active" customer
- Consider factors like purchase frequency, subscription status, or account activity
- Document your definition for consistent future measurements
- Choose Your Time Period
- Select a specific timeframe (monthly, quarterly, or annually)
- Maintain consistent measurement periods for accurate trend analysis
- Track data points at regular intervals
- Implement Data Tracking Systems
- Use CRM software to monitor customer interactions
- Set up automated tracking for purchase histories
- Create customer ID systems for accurate counting
Tips for Data Accuracy :
- Clean your database regularly to remove duplicate entries
- Update customer status changes promptly
- Cross-reference data across different systems
- Document your data collection methodology
Common Data Collection Challenges :
- Multiple Purchase Channels
- Integrate data from various sales channels
- Use unique customer identifiers across platforms
- Implement cross-channel tracking systems
- Customer Status Changes
- Track customer lifecycle stages
- Monitor account status changes
- Record reactivation of dormant accounts
- B2B vs B2C Considerations
- B2B: Track individual contacts within companies
- B2C: Monitor individual customer behaviors
- Adjust tracking methods based on business model
Data Collection Tools :
- CRM platforms (Salesforce, HubSpot)
- Analytics software (Google Analytics, Mixpanel)
- Customer feedback systems
- Point-of-sale systems
- Email marketing platforms
Remember to maintain data privacy compliance while collecting customer information. Regular data audits help ensure accuracy and consistency in your records.
Step 3 : Calculate Your Customer Retention Rate
Let's walk through a practical example to calculate your customer retention rate using the formula: [(E - N) ÷ S] × 100
Example Scenario : A software company wants to calculate its customer retention rate for Q1 2023.
- Starting customers (S) = 1,000
- Ending customers (E) = 950
- New customers acquired (N) = 100
Calculation :
- Insert the numbers into the formula: [(950 - 100) ÷ 1,000] × 100
- Solve the equation in brackets first: [850 ÷ 1,000] × 100
- Calculate the final percentage: 85%
This 85% retention rate indicates the company retained 85% of its original customers during Q1 2023.
Common Calculation Challenges and Solutions
Data Accuracy Issues
- Double counting customers : Create unique customer IDs to track individual accounts
- Misclassifying new customers : Implement clear definitions for new vs. returning customers
- Incorrect time periods : Use consistent start and end dates across all data points
Calculation Mistakes
- Including new customers : Remember to subtract new customers (N) from your end total
- Using wrong denominators : Always divide by starting customers (S)
- Mixing time periods : Keep all data points within the same time frame
Advanced Calculations
You can segment your retention rate calculations by:
- Customer segments
- Premium vs. basic customers
- Geographic regions
- Product categories
- Time periods
- Monthly tracking
- Quarterly comparisons
- Year-over-year analysis
Pro Tips for Accurate Calculations
- Use automated tracking tools to minimize manual errors
- Document your calculation process for consistency
- Cross-reference results with other metrics like churn rate
- Set up regular calculation intervals for trend analysis
- Break down complex segments into smaller, manageable calculations
Remember to maintain consistent measurement periods and customer definitions across all your calculations to ensure reliable trend analysis and meaningful insights.
Interpreting Your Customer Retention Rate Results
Your calculated customer retention rate reveals crucial insights about your business's health and customer satisfaction levels. Let's break down what different retention rates indicate:
High Retention Rate (80% and above)
- Strong customer satisfaction
- Effective product-market fit
- Successful customer service strategies
- Competitive pricing and value proposition
- High potential for sustainable growth
Medium Retention Rate (60-80%)
- Room for improvement in customer experience
- Potential gaps in product features
- Opportunities to enhance service delivery
- Need for targeted customer feedback
- Possible pricing or value misalignment
Low Retention Rate (Below 60%)
- Significant customer satisfaction issues
- Product or service quality concerns
- Customer service challenges
- Competitive market pressures
- Urgent need for strategic intervention
Industry Benchmarks
Different industries maintain varying retention rate standards due to their unique market dynamics:
- SaaS/Subscription Services : 68-75%
- Healthcare : 75-80%
- Banking/Financial Services : 75-85%
- Retail : 63-75%
- Insurance : 83-95%
- Telecommunications : 65-80%
- Professional Services : 70-85%
Key Factors Affecting Your Results
Your retention rate analysis should consider :
- Business Model Impact
- Subscription-based models typically see higher retention
- Transactional businesses face more retention challenges
- Service-based companies depend heavily on relationship building
- Market Position
- Market leaders often maintain higher retention rates
- Niche providers can achieve strong retention through specialization
- New entrants might experience lower initial retention
- Customer Segment Influence
- B2B relationships typically show higher retention
- Consumer markets face more volatility
- Premium segments display stronger loyalty patterns
Red Flags to Watch
Be alert for these warning signs that could indicate problems with your customer retention:
- Sudden drops in retention rate
- Consistent decline over multiple periods
- Significant deviation from industry benchmarks
- Seasonal fluctuations beyond normal patterns
- Geographic or demographic-specific retention issues
Understanding these patterns helps identify areas requiring immediate attention and opportunities for strategic improvements in your business.
Benefits of Monitoring Customer Retention Rate Regularly
Regularly tracking your customer retention rate provides valuable insights that shape your business strategy and drive growth. Let's explore the key advantages of maintaining consistent retention rate monitoring:
1. Predictable Revenue Forecasting
- Track spending patterns of retained customers
- Identify seasonal fluctuations in customer behavior
- Create accurate revenue projections based on historical retention data
2. Early Problem Detection
- Spot declining retention trends before they become critical
- Identify specific customer segments at risk of churning
- Pinpoint issues in your product or service delivery
3. Data-Driven Decision Making
- Allocate resources effectively based on retention patterns
- Optimize marketing budgets between acquisition and retention
- Adjust pricing strategies according to customer lifetime value
4. Customer Experience Enhancement
- Understand which touchpoints impact retention most significantly
- Develop targeted improvement initiatives
- Create personalized experiences that resonate with long-term customers
5. Team Performance Optimization
- Set realistic retention goals for customer-facing teams
- Measure the effectiveness of customer success initiatives
- Identify training needs based on retention metrics
6. Competitive Advantage Building
- Compare your retention performance against industry standards
- Identify unique selling propositions that drive customer loyalty
- Develop retention-focused strategies that set you apart
7. Financial Impact Assessment
- Calculate the true cost of customer churn
- Measure return on investment for retention initiatives
- Justify budget allocation for customer retention programs
Regular monitoring transforms customer retention from a passive metric into an active driver of business success. By establishing a consistent tracking system, you create a feedback loop that continuously informs and improves your retention strategies.
The insights gained through regular monitoring enable you to build stronger relationships with your customers while maintaining a healthy bottom line. These data points serve as early warning signals, helping you address potential issues before they escalate into significant problems.
Additional Metrics to Consider Alongside Customer Retention Rate
Customer retention rate tells a compelling story about your business's health, but it's just one chapter. Let's explore other essential metrics that paint a complete picture of your customer relationships:
1. Churn Rate
- The percentage of customers who stop using your products or services
- Calculated as: (Lost Customers ÷ Total Customers at Start) × 100
- Helps identify potential issues before they impact retention rates
- Industry benchmarks vary: 5-7% monthly churn is common in SaaS
2. Customer Lifetime Value (CLV)
- Predicts the total revenue you can expect from a single customer
- Calculated as: Average Purchase Value × Purchase Frequency × Average Customer Lifespan
- Guides investment decisions in customer acquisition and retention strategies
- High CLV often correlates with strong customer loyalty
3. Repeat Purchase Rate
- Measures the percentage of customers who make multiple purchases
- Calculated as: (Number of Repeat Customers ÷ Total Customers) × 100
- Indicates product satisfaction and brand loyalty
- Helps identify your most valuable customer segments
4. Net Promoter Score (NPS)
- Gauges customer satisfaction and likelihood to recommend
- Scale: -100 to +100
- Scores above 50 indicate excellent customer satisfaction
- Direct correlation with future revenue growth
5. Average Order Value (AOV)
- Tracks the typical purchase amount per transaction
- Calculated as: Total Revenue ÷ Number of Orders
- Reveals purchasing patterns and customer behavior
- Useful for pricing strategy adjustments
6. Purchase Frequency
- Measures how often customers buy from you
- Calculated as: Number of Orders ÷ Number of Unique Customers
- Helps optimize marketing timing and inventory management
- Indicates strength of customer relationships
These metrics work together to create a comprehensive view of your customer relationships. Track them alongside your retention rate to identify areas for improvement and growth opportunities. Regular monitoring helps you spot trends early and make data-driven decisions to strengthen your customer relationships.
Industry-Specific Insights on Customer Retention Rates
Customer retention rates vary significantly across different industries, reflecting unique market dynamics and customer behaviors. Let's examine the typical retention rates in key sectors:
1. Healthcare Industry - 77% Average Retention
- Long-term relationships between patients and providers
- High switching costs due to medical history and insurance networks
- Trust-based interactions drive patient loyalty
- Regular check-ups and ongoing treatments create natural retention cycles
2. SaaS/Subscription Services - 68% Average Retention
- Monthly or annual subscription models
- Product stickiness through user data and customization
- Competition drives continuous feature improvements
- User onboarding and training investments impact retention
3. Banking Sector - 75% Average Retention
- Account switching barriers and established financial relationships
- Multiple product offerings (mortgages, credit cards, investments)
- Mobile banking convenience creates user dependency
- Regulatory requirements make switching complex
4. E-commerce - 35% Average Retention
- Low switching costs between platforms
- Price sensitivity affects customer loyalty
- Seasonal shopping patterns influence retention
- Heavy reliance on promotional strategies
5. Telecommunications - 65% Average Retention
- Contract-based relationships
- Infrastructure investments create market barriers
- Bundle services increase customer lock-in
- Network coverage quality impacts loyalty
6. Insurance Industry - 83% Average Retention
- Multi-year policy commitments
- Complex product understanding creates inertia
- Relationship-based selling model
- Claims experience significantly impacts retention
These industry-specific rates serve as benchmarks for your business performance. Your specific market position, competitive landscape, and customer service quality can push your retention rates above or below these averages. Understanding these variations helps you set realistic retention goals and identify improvement opportunities within your sector's context.
Practical Strategies to Enhance Your Customer Retention Efforts
Building strong client relationships requires a strategic approach focused on delivering value at every interaction. Here are proven strategies to boost your customer retention:
1. Set Clear Expectations From Day One
- Create detailed onboarding documents outlining your service scope
- Establish realistic timelines for product delivery or service implementation
- Define communication channels and response times
- Share relevant policies and procedures upfront
- Document all agreements in writing to prevent misunderstandings
2. Personalize Every Customer Touchpoint
- Use customer data to tailor product recommendations
- Address clients by name in all communications
- Remember past interactions and preferences
- Send personalized birthday or anniversary messages
- Create custom content based on their industry or needs
3. Deliver Exceptional Support Throughout the Journey
- Implement a proactive support system to identify issues before they escalate
- Offer multiple support channels (phone, email, chat, social media)
- Train support teams to handle complex situations with empathy
- Create self-service resources for common questions
- Follow up after issue resolution to ensure satisfaction
4. Build a Strong Feedback Loop
- Conduct regular satisfaction surveys
- Host customer advisory boards
- Monitor social media mentions and reviews
- Act on customer suggestions and complaints promptly
- Share how customer feedback shapes your product development
5. Reward Customer Loyalty
- Design a tiered rewards program
- Offer exclusive access to new features or products
- Provide priority support for long-term customers
- Create special events or webinars for loyal clients
- Give unexpected perks or appreciation gifts
These strategies work best when implemented consistently across all departments. Track the impact of each initiative using your customer retention rate calculations to identify which approaches resonate most with your audience.
Leveraging Technology for Effective Customer Retention Management
Modern technology offers powerful solutions to streamline your customer retention efforts. AI-powered tools transform how businesses interact with customers, creating personalized experiences at scale.
AI-Powered Video Solutions
- Automated personalized video messages triggered by specific customer actions
- Real-time video analytics to track engagement and viewer behavior
- Smart content recommendations based on viewing patterns
- Dynamic video content that adapts to individual customer preferences
These video solutions drive engagement rates up to 8x higher than traditional email communications, making them invaluable for retention strategies.
Omnichannel Support Platforms
- Unified customer data across all communication channels
- Real-time chat integration with AI chatbots
- Automated ticket routing and priority management
- Cross-platform conversation history tracking
Implementing omnichannel support reduces response times by 74% and increases customer satisfaction scores by up to 23%.
Data Analytics and Predictive Tools
- Customer behavior pattern recognition
- Early churn risk identification
- Automated retention campaign triggers
- Personalized product recommendations
Smart CRM Systems
- Automated customer segmentation
- Behavior-based engagement scoring
- Custom retention workflows
- Integration with existing business tools
Mobile App Features
- Push notifications based on user behavior
- In-app messaging capabilities
- Location-based personalization
- Real-time feedback collection
These technological solutions create a data-driven approach to retention management. Companies using AI-powered retention tools report a 25% increase in customer lifetime value and a 20% reduction in churn rates.
Implementation Tips :
- Start with a pilot program focusing on high-value customers
- Measure ROI through specific KPIs like engagement rates and response times
- Train your team on new tools and best practices
- Regularly update and optimize your tech stack based on performance data
The right technology stack enables you to scale your retention efforts while maintaining personalized customer experiences. Smart automation handles routine tasks, freeing your team to focus on complex customer needs and relationship building.
Conclusion
Calculating your customer retention rate empowers you to make data-driven decisions that strengthen your business relationships. The three-step process—understanding the formula, gathering data, and performing calculations—creates a foundation for sustainable growth.
Your commitment to tracking and improving customer retention directly impacts your bottom line. Companies with strong retention rates spend less on acquisition while building a loyal customer base that generates consistent revenue.
Ready to transform your retention strategy? Start with these action items:
- Calculate your retention rate using the formula [(E - N) ÷ S] × 100
- Compare your results against industry benchmarks
- Implement personalization strategies across customer touchpoints
- Leverage AI and automation tools to enhance engagement
- Create a systematic approach to gathering customer feedback
Remember: Each retained customer represents potential growth through repeat purchases, referrals, and brand advocacy. By prioritizing customer retention, you're investing in your company's long-term success in today's competitive marketplace.
Take the first step today—your future growth depends on the customers you keep.
FAQs (Frequently Asked Questions)
What is customer retention rate and why is it important for business success ?
Customer retention rate measures the percentage of customers a business retains over a specific period. It is crucial because high retention indicates customer loyalty, reduces acquisition costs, and drives sustainable growth.
How do I calculate the customer retention rate using the formula ?
The customer retention rate formula involves three components: E (number of customers at the end of the period), N (number of new customers acquired during the period), and S (number of customers at the start). The formula is ((E - N) / S) x 100%. This calculation helps you understand how well your business retains existing customers.
What data do I need to accurately calculate my customer retention rate ?
You need reliable data on your total number of customers at the start and end of a given period, as well as the count of new customers acquired during that timeframe. Collecting accurate sales records, subscription data, or CRM information ensures precise calculations.
How can I interpret my customer retention rate results effectively ?
Interpreting your retention rate involves comparing it against industry benchmarks and analyzing trends over time. A high retention rate suggests strong customer loyalty and satisfaction, whereas a low rate may indicate issues needing attention to improve client relationships.
What strategies can I implement to improve my customer retention efforts ?
Effective strategies include setting clear expectations from the outset, personalizing interactions at every touchpoint, and providing exceptional support throughout the customer's journey. These approaches foster trust and enhance long-term loyalty.
How can technology aid in managing and improving customer retention ?
Innovative tools such as AI-powered personalized videos increase engagement, while omnichannel support platforms enable seamless communication and prompt issue resolution. Leveraging these technologies helps reduce churn rates and strengthens customer relationships.